Coding epistaxis without laterality (right/left/bilateral) or anterior/posterior location may lead to claim denials. CDI can clarify.
If nosebleed is due to trauma, the underlying cause should be coded primarily. Accurate documentation is crucial for proper coding and reimbursement.
Nosebleed can be a symptom of underlying conditions like hypertension or bleeding disorders. Failing to code these may impact risk adjustment and quality metrics.

Managing persistent posterior epistaxis in adults requires a multi-faceted approach. For immediate control, posterior nasal packing or endoscopic cauterization are often the first line interventions. If bleeding continues, interventional radiology for arterial embolization may be necessary. Long-term prevention strategies should address underlying causes. Explore how a thorough evaluation, including blood pressure control, coagulation studies, and nasal endoscopy, can identify contributing factors like hypertension, coagulopathies, or anatomical abnormalities. Consider implementing strategies such as humidification, topical emollients, and addressing underlying medical conditions to reduce recurrence. Differentiating between anterior and posterior nosebleeds begins with a thorough patient history and physical examination. Anterior bleeds typically originate from Kiesselbach's plexus and present with visible bleeding from the nostrils. Posterior bleeds, often more severe, originate from deeper within the nasal cavity and may manifest as blood draining down the posterior pharynx. Visualizing the bleeding source is crucial. Anterior rhinoscopy using a nasal speculum can often identify anterior bleeds. For suspected posterior bleeds, nasal endoscopy offers a more comprehensive view of the posterior nasal cavity and can pinpoint the source. Consider implementing flexible or rigid endoscopy based on the clinical scenario and your available resources. Referral to a specialist is crucial for epistaxis when initial management fails to control bleeding, bleeding is recurrent and severe, or there's suspicion of a posterior bleed. Red flags warranting urgent consultation include hemodynamic instability, significant blood loss, persistent bleeding despite packing, suspected underlying bleeding disorders, or anatomical abnormalities identified on examination.
